From Latin *alternativus, from alternare "to alternate," from alter "other." The word's meaning has evolved to encompass a choice between two or more options.
Historically, 'alternative' was used more narrowly, implying a choice between only two options. Its broader usage, encompassing multiple possibilities, developed later.
